What is a wind generator?

Wind generators, also known as wind turbines, are devices that convert the kinetic energy from wind into electrical energy. They typically consist of large blades that spin when the wind blows, driving a generator to produce electricity. Wind generators are a key component of renewable energy systems and are used in both small-scale residential and large-scale commercial applications. Their use helps reduce reliance on fossil fuels and decrease greenhouse gas emissions.

What are the key skills and qualifications needed to thrive as a wind turbine technician?

To thrive as a Wind Turbine Technician, you need a solid understanding of electrical and mechanical systems, typically supported by a technical diploma or associate degree in wind energy or related fields. Familiarity with SCADA systems, climbing safety gear, and specialized diagnostic tools is essential. Strong problem-solving abilities, attention to detail, and effective teamwork are key soft skills for this role. These competencies ensure safe and efficient turbine maintenance, minimizing downtime and supporting renewable energy production.

What are the typical challenges faced by wind generator technicians during maintenance, and how are they addressed?

Wind generator technicians often encounter challenges such as working at significant heights, dealing with adverse weather conditions, and troubleshooting complex mechanical or electrical issues. Safety is a primary concern, so technicians must follow strict protocols and use protective equipment. Collaboration with team members is essential, especially for tasks that require coordination, such as lifting heavy components or conducting system diagnostics. Ongoing training and adherence to maintenance schedules help address these challenges and ensure reliable turbine operation.

How do I get into wind generator work?

To work as a wind generator technician, you typically need a high school diploma or equivalent, along with technical training or an apprenticeship in wind energy or electrical systems. Certifications such as OSHA safety training and specialized wind turbine technician programs can improve job prospects, and physical fitness is important due to the demanding nature of the work environment.
